Traditional & Modern Context

Used by Xhosa diviners (sangomas) to receive messages from ancestors.

Used by lucid dreamers to increase dream recall and vividness.

This root is considered a teacher plant (Ubuwalu); it is said to open the lines of communication with one's ancestors.

Considerations

Can cause nausea if consumed in large quantities. The foam method reduces this.

How to use

Froth the root in water and consume the foam (Silene) or tea (Synaptolepis).

Suggested Use

/ recipe: A tea is made. Using around 300 - 600mg of dried root powder in very hot water for five minutes and then to drink about an hour before bed.
